Job Description
A media-focused business that sits at the intersection of finance and the creative industries, is looking for a new P&C Manager to join the team as soon as possible.
Reporting into an experienced international Head of People, this is a broad, hands-on generalist role that takes ownership of the UK People function, supporting around 50 employees while also contributing to wider international projects. Although they are a well-established business, they retain the energy and pace of a growing entrepreneurial business, with a collaborative culture and plenty of opportunity to make a visible impact across the business.
You'll be involved in every aspect of the employee lifecycle, including ER, payroll and benefits, recruitment, and systems as well as wider project work around engagement and process improvements. This is an ideal opportunity for someone who enjoys variety, thrives in a lean team and is motivated by building and improving people practices.
The ideal candidate will have strong HR generalist experience, confidence managing ER cases, solid operational and organisational skills, and the ability to work independently while building trusted relationships across the business. Payroll exposure would be beneficial, along with experience in a fast-paced, creative or entrepreneurial environment.
In return, you'll join a business where the People function is highly valued, with plenty of scope to shape the role and develop your career as the organisation continues to grow internationally.
They operate on a hybrid basis with three days a week in the Central London office with competitive salary and benefits.
